28,000 violent cases against women in Morocco
Morocco, Politics, 2/1/2000
A Moroccan official statistic said 28000 violent cases against Moroccan women were registered during 1994 - 1999, the statistic related this big percentage due to the prevalence of illiteracy in the rural areas.
The need for raising marriage age of girls from 15 to 18, dividing properties when divorce takes place, besides having a man responsible ( father, brother) for the girl during signing the marriage contract as optional rather than obligatory, as well as increasing the political representation of the Moroccan woman in the parties and the different parliamentary councils are some measures that will help remedy the problem the data shows.
The state minister in charge of social protection and family and childhood affairs Saeed Saadi said that the reasons behind drawing this plan lie in the fact that illiteracy covers two thirds of women in Morocco, and this rate reaches 87% in the rural areas, besides the cases of violence reported against women reached 28,000 between the years 1944 - 1998; the weakness in political representation for women as only 83 women were candidate in 1997 for 24,000 voting women in the regional and municipal elections. He made it clear that with these figures Morocco will never be able to merge in the international community where information science is predominant.
